1、 使用MFC访问ODBC数据源
3.1 概述
VisualC++的MFC类库定义了几个数据库类。在利用ODBC编程时,经常要使用到CDatabase(数据库类),CRecordSet(记录集类)和CRecordView(可视记录集类)。 其中:
CDatabase类对象提供了对数据源的连接,通过它你可以对数据源进行操作。
CRecordView类
# 在MySQL中调用ODBC API
## 引言
ODBC(开放数据库连接)是一种标准的数据库访问方法,允许应用程序通过统一的接口与不同的数据库进行交互。在与MySQL数据库配合使用时,ODBC可以简化数据库的操作和数据的获取。本文将介绍如何在MySQL中使用ODBC API,并提供相应的代码示例。
## ODBC API 概述
ODBC API 允许程序员使用C、C++或其他语言与数据
在这篇博文中,我将分享如何高效地在Python中调用ODBC。这个过程涵盖了从环境准备到实战应用的完整步骤,并配备必要的代码示例和图表,旨在帮助读者更好地理解和应用这一技术。
## 环境准备
首先,我们需要确保开发环境准备就绪,为此我们要安装必要的依赖。以下是安装ODBC驱动和相关库的指南:
### 依赖安装指南
安装 Python 和 `pyodbc` 库,确保系统上有对应的ODBC驱
vba无法调用ODBC连接到mysql的问题常常会让开发者感到沮丧。以下将详细阐述如何解决这一问题,涵盖环境准备、集成步骤、配置详解、实战应用、排错指南和生态扩展内容。
## 环境准备
在开始之前,我们需要确保我们的开发环境具备相应的配置。以下是需要考虑的技术栈兼容性。
```mermaid
quadrantChart
title 技术栈匹配度
x-axis ODBC驱动支持
SQL Server的总结还没有做完,但剩下的我想慢慢来了。今天开始打算进行学生信息管理系统的实战。不知道就是想实战了,不动手学习不踏实。打开刚从师父那儿拿到的学生信息管理系统,有点庞大,此时我的胸腔里有一股嗜血的冲动,这是菜鸟的心情!把整个系统看了看,然后试运行,发现连
数据库都还没有。于是照着视频资料先建立数据库,进而配置ODBC数据源。“问题”在此恭候我多时,后来发现这是我当初
转载
2024-08-21 08:21:13
33阅读
MySQL Connector/ODBC 有时也可以叫做 MyODBC,用户可以用ODBC (Open Database Connectivity,开放数据库互联)数据库连接Mysql的服务器。比如说,用户可以使用Windows或者Unix平台中的应用程序,如微软的 Access,Excel和Borland 的Delphi去连接数据库服务器。MySQL Connector/ODBC可以与现今大多数
转载
2023-05-30 23:57:03
362阅读
所需要的软件全在连接里面https://pan.baidu.com/s/1bdac2fmZL4HRmU0DPbdVMg提取码:8n94下面开始进行安装ODBC驱动ODBC(Open Database Connectivity),开放式数据连接,就是一个接口和规范,能够让我们单一的,统一的形式连接数据库,因为现在存在不同的数据库,如果一个个配置管理器,就会很麻烦.官网下载:https://dev.m
转载
2023-09-06 19:36:58
300阅读
MySQL ODBC Connector/ODBC 5.1.8
原创
2023-07-14 16:40:49
257阅读
在树莓派 用python控制omxplayer播放视频 刚刚入手一个树莓派,想用python来做一个视频播放的终端。python跟树莓派都是第一次接触,上手瞎琢磨了几天,高手勿喷。百度了解到树莓派上的视频播放软件omxplayer比较厉害,相关的文章也挺多的,然后就按网上的教程弄了,发现不行,后来琢磨了两个晚上才发现问题所在,算是作为小白入门的代价吧。 利用python控制omxplay
转载
2023-11-10 22:35:33
100阅读
#include "stdafx.h"
#include <windows.h>
#include <windowsx.h>
#include "resource.h"
#include "MainDlg.h"
//kernel32.lib user32.lib gdi32.lib winspool.lib
//comdlg32.lib advapi32.lib shel
转载
2023-06-16 11:03:02
71阅读
这里说的是32位驱动安装,64位请安装64位驱动(情况类似)。使用32位msado15.dll 连接的程序,需要手动安装mysql odbc的驱动。否则会提示驱动与本机不匹配 系统DSN中添加 数据源添加驱动源,需要填入你的root账户ansi /unicode 各填一份 安装完后可以用程序测试是否正常连接。下面是测试代码。/* ADOConn.h*/
转载
2023-09-27 14:35:30
428阅读
1.打开管理工具>ODBC数据源(64)位,选择系统DSN,点击添加 2.点击完成,配置mysql的连接信息 打开sqlserver数据库,添加链接服务器信息执行sql &
转载
2023-06-21 09:46:03
369阅读
# ODBC MySQL实现流程
## 1. 简介
ODBC(Open Database Connectivity)是一种开放的数据库连接标准,允许用户通过一组API来访问多种数据库管理系统。MySQL是一种流行的关系型数据库管理系统。本文将介绍如何使用ODBC来连接MySQL数据库。
## 2. 实现步骤
下面是实现ODBC MySQL的步骤:
| 步骤 | 描述 |
| --- | -
原创
2023-09-27 01:10:18
96阅读
如果你已经安装好了mysql和mysql连接驱动,则可以向下进行了打开控制面板,以小图标的形式查看,找到管理工具打开管理工具,找到数据源(odbc),打开在图片中所圈出的三个标签中随便选一个,点击添加找到mysql这一项,如果没有,赶紧去安装mysql连接驱动添加完成后,会弹出建立连接的对话框,每一项的意思图中都给出了,用户名和密码就是你的mysql安装是填的用户名和密码填完后测试,如果没成功,可
转载
2016-08-23 18:06:00
284阅读
在安装配置之前, 需要先大概了解一下MyODBC的架构. MyODBC体系结构建立在5个组件上,如下图所示:Driver Manager: 负责管理应用程序和驱动程序间的通信, 主要功能包括: 解析DSN (数据源名称,ODBC的数据源名称在ODBC.INI文件中配置), 加载和卸载驱动程序,处理ODBC调用,将其传递给驱动程序. Con
转载
2024-03-11 14:01:03
65阅读
查看函数功能是否开启:show variables like '%func%'//mysql8 默认为关闭 打开函数功能:SET GLOBAL log_bin_trust_function_creators=1; 关闭函数功能:SET GLOBAL log_bin_trust_function_creators=1;函数的创建: 语法:create function 函数名([参数列表]) ret
转载
2023-05-23 13:28:14
528阅读
<script type="text/javascript">
</script><script type="text/javascript" src="http://pagead2.googlesyndication.com/pagead/show_ads.js"> </script> 存储过程和 函数是 mysql5.0刚刚引入的。关
转载
2023-06-29 20:47:36
253阅读
# 实现mysql函数调用函数的步骤
## 1. 创建基础函数
首先,我们需要创建一个基础函数,该函数将用作被调用的函数。假设我们要创建一个函数,计算两个数字的和。以下是创建基础函数的步骤:
1. 在MySQL数据库中,创建一个存储过程,使用`CREATE FUNCTION`语句。
2. 为函数指定一个名称,例如`add_numbers`。
3. 确定函数的参数,以及参数的数据类型。在这个例子
原创
2024-01-30 03:39:20
233阅读
一、ODBC介绍ODBC,即开放数据库连接Open Database Connectivity,是为解决 异构数据库间的数据共享而产生的一种数据库访问接口标准。ODBC 为异构数据库访问提供统一接口,允许应用程序以SQL 为数据存取标准,存取不同DBMS管理的数据;使应用程序直接操纵DB中的数据,免除随DB的改变而改变。用ODBC 可以访问各类计算机上的DB文件,甚至访问如Excel 表
转载
2023-08-05 14:58:21
426阅读
2012-12-13 22:27 (分类:默认分类) 1.首先建立数据源,正常情况下载控制面板-管理工具-数据源,打开后有用户DSN系统DSN
两者区别在于系统级的DSN,就是对该系统的所有登录用户可用,用户DSN是只对建立它的用户可用
2.配置自己的DSN,比如连接ACCESS数据库
单击“添加”按钮,显示“创建新数据源”对话框。选择“Microsoft Access Driver(*
转载
2023-07-31 16:11:59
163阅读